Understanding PTSD and the Role of LDN Therapy
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D) is a complex, challenging condition that can persist long after traumatic experiences. Symptoms such as intrusive memories, heightened anxiety, mood swings, and sleep disturbances often diminish quality of life and make daily functioning difficult. Traditional therapies—such as SSRIs, SNRIs, CBT, and EMDR—can provide relief but may leave many patients seeking more complete, long-lasting solutions.

Low-dose naltrexone (LDN), prescribed in doses of 1-5 mg daily, is being recognized for its potential to modulate neuroinflammation, boost endorphin levels, and help restore emotional resilience.
How LDN Works for PTSD: Mechanisms at a Glance
LDN offers a science-backed, root-cause approach to PTSD—making it a powerful fit for the functional medicine philosophy. Here's how LDN may support recovery:
Endorphin Enhancement: By briefly blocking opioid receptors, LDN triggers the body to produce more endorphins, the "feel good" brain chemicals needed for mood stability and emotional healing.
Reduction of Neuroinflammation: LDN helps regulate microglial cells in the brain, suppressing pro-inflammatory cytokines linked to hyperarousal, anxiety, and sleep disruption seen in PTSD.
Balancing the Stress Response: LDN influences the HPA axis and kappa-opioid receptors, potentially easing chronic hypervigilance, dissociation, and emotional swings.

Clinical Evidence & Patient Experiences
While more comprehensive studies are underway, a growing body of reports supports the benefits of LDN for PTSD patients:
Case Studies & Observational Research: Small studies have shown immediate and sustained improvements in PTSD symptoms, including reduced nightmares, better sleep, mood stabilization, and increased emotional clarity.
Provider Insights: Functional medicine clinics in San Antonio have reported decreased anxiety, anger, and sleep issues in trauma survivors using LDN alongside conventional therapies.
Individual Success Stories: Several documented patients, previously unresponsive to traditional pharmaceutical interventions, found significant relief and improved quality of life on LDN protocols.
While these results are promising, further large-scale research is needed to establish optimal dosing and long-term outcomes for PTSD.
Advantages of LDN in Functional Medicine for PTSD
Why consider LDN PTSD San Antonio Functional Medicine as part of your healing plan?
Low-Risk Profile: LDN is generally well-tolerated, with minimal side effects such as mild sleep changes or vivid dreams during the first few weeks.
Personalized Protocols: Dose titration (typically 1-4.5 mg nightly) allows for individualized treatment based on tolerance and symptom response.
Suitable for Complex Cases: LDN can be used alongside psychotherapy and certain medications, making it adaptable for complex trauma and co-occurring conditions.
